Fluenta (UK) recently announced a sales representative agreement with Technical Devices Inc (TDI), an instrumentation supplier and manufacturer representative.

The agreement covers the full Fluenta product range including its latest flare gas measurement device, the FGM-160X. The Fluenta products provide TDI with a solution to support operators in the oil, gas and chemical markets in regulatory compliance, safety management and emissions reductions.

Fluenta products will be sold and implemented by TDI into operators in the United States, including: Maryland; Delaware; Eastern Pennsylvania; New Jersey; SE New York; New York City and Long Island. TDI was keen to work with Fluenta due to its technical expertise, commitment to excellence, and product accuracy.

The agreement follows successful Colorado Engineering Experiment Station (CEESI) certification of Fluenta flare gas meters, which were shown to perform with an uncertainty of less than three per cent without prior calibration, even at low velocity.

Jim Pletcher at TDI, commented: “Fluenta’s flare gas meters are the most accurate and reliable on the market. Adding them to the TDI offering will give operators better access to the technology they need to meet and exceed increasingly stringent regulatory requirements.” 

Tom Pugliese, Vice President Americas at Fluenta, said: “TDI brings a wealth of knowledge on ultrasonic flow measurement. The company is a trusted advisor to its customers and the relationship will support continued expansion of the Fluenta customer base in the North East USA.”
